Can't download purchased music on iphone 5

I recently downloaded some albums onto my PC and when I go on my phone to download them to my iphone 5 all it shows is a purchased(faded) and does nothing when I push the button to download the album to my phone.  How can I get the purchased albums onto my iphone without having to sync my music as I the new computer i'm using doesn't have any of the music and I will lose it all.

In iTunes app:
More tab on bottom - Purchased - Music - Not on This iPhone
You will need to be on wifi unless you have Use Cellular Data selected under iTunes & App Stores in Settings.

  • Trying to download purchased music to iPhone.  2 of 20 songs won't load because they "cannot be converted."

    I purchased an album with 20 songs today on iTunes.  I tried to transfer it to my iPhone today via a USB cable.  It downloaded 18 songs, but two of them wouldn't go across because they "cannot be converted."  The files are all AAC, so I'm not sure what to do.

    Assuming you are in a region where you are allowed to redownload your past purchases, delete the current copies from your iTunes library, go to the iTunes Store home page, click the Purchased link from the Quick Links section in the right-hand column, then select Music and Not on this computer. You should find download links for your tracks there.
    If the problem persists, or that facility is not yet available in your region, contact the iTunes Store support staff through the report a problem links in your account history, or via Contact Support.

  • Can't download my music to iphone with ios 5 and itunes 10

    Just got my iPhone 4, upgraded my itunes to latest.  Itunes show the music but it gives me an error when trying to syc to iphone.  "Some of the items to the itunes library iwere not copied to the iphone because they could not be found"

    That is not really a error. What that is saying is that itunes cant find the file to sync over to your iPhone.
    Yes you see it in your libary but the song is gone. As in if the song was located in C://Computer/Music. Then it was moved to a different location iTunes cant find it. Find the song and put it back. That is all you have to do or redownload it.
